Syphilis Testing is a diagnostic test used to detect the presence of Treponema pallidum, the bacterium responsible for syphilis, a sexually transmitted infection (STI). Syphilis can progress through multiple stages and cause various symptoms, making early detection and treatment vital to prevent complications and reduce transmission.
If you reside in New Augusta, Mississippi, and have engaged in unprotected sexual activity, particularly with new or multiple partners, Syphilis Testing is recommended. Pregnant individuals are also advised to undergo syphilis testing to prevent mother-to-child transmission.

The interpretation of Syphilis Testing results involves evaluating the presence of syphilis antibodies in the patient's sample. Reactive screening tests indicate a possible syphilis infection, while confirmatory tests provide definitive confirmation of the diagnosis.

After Syphilis Testing, healthcare providers discuss the results with individuals and recommend appropriate treatment, if necessary. Partner notification and contact tracing may be conducted to prevent further transmission. Regular STI testing and practicing safe sexual behaviors are vital for maintaining sexual health.
